New ReconcileHyperswitchWorker sweeps for pending orders and refunds
whose terminal webhook never arrived. Pulls live PSP state for each
stuck row and synthesises a webhook payload to feed the normal
ProcessPaymentWebhook / ProcessRefundWebhook dispatcher. The existing
terminal-state guards on those handlers make reconciliation
idempotent against real webhooks — a late webhook after the reconciler
resolved the row is a no-op.
Three stuck-state classes covered:
1. Stuck orders (pending > 30m, non-empty payment_id) → GetPaymentStatus
+ synthetic payment.<status> webhook.
2. Stuck refunds with PSP id (pending > 30m, non-empty
hyperswitch_refund_id) → GetRefundStatus + synthetic
refund.<status> webhook (error_message forwarded).
3. Orphan refunds (pending > 5m, EMPTY hyperswitch_refund_id) →
mark failed + roll order back to completed + log ERROR. This
is the "we crashed between Phase 1 and Phase 2 of RefundOrder"
case, operator-attention territory.

Configuration (all env-var tunable with sensible defaults):
* RECONCILE_WORKER_ENABLED=true
* RECONCILE_INTERVAL=1h (ops can drop to 5m during incident
response without a code change)
* RECONCILE_ORDER_STUCK_AFTER=30m
* RECONCILE_REFUND_STUCK_AFTER=30m
* RECONCILE_REFUND_ORPHAN_AFTER=5m (shorter because "app crashed"
is a different signal from "network hiccup")
Operational details:
* Batch limit 50 rows per phase per tick so a 10k-row backlog
doesn't hammer Hyperswitch. Next tick picks up the rest.
* PSP read errors leave the row untouched — next tick retries.
Reconciliation is always safe to replay.
* Structured log on every action so `grep reconcile` tells the
ops story: which order/refund got synced, against what status,
how long it was stuck.
* Worker wired in cmd/api/main.go, gated on
HyperswitchEnabled + HyperswitchAPIKey. Graceful shutdown
registered.
* RunOnce exposed as public API for ad-hoc ops trigger during
incident response.
